How Redi-Nurse Addresses the Seven Major Concerns of Home Health Care Recipients

 

1)     Background Screening: How does Redi-Nurse ensure that my caregiver is trustworthy enough to come into my home?

 

Today, Florida home health care laws only require that criminal background checks be conducted within the state. That means that if an applicant committed a crime outside of Florida their crime could go totally undetected, rendering their background check inconclusive and worthless. Further, the law allows agencies to place caregivers in your home for up to 30 days before criminal background checks are even completed – putting you at major risk! At Redi-Nurse we refuse to jeopardize our client’s safety by only complying with minimal state requirements.

 

Redi-Nurse guarantees to conduct criminal background checks in every state in which the prospective caregiver has lived for the past 7 years. Additionally, to ensure your safety, we promise that the background check conducted on your caregiver will be completed before they are placed in your home.

4)     Competent Caregivers: How does Red-Nurse ensure that my caregiver will be competent?

 

Most agencies maintain only the minimal home health standards established by law. In 2001 the state of Florida totally eliminated the formal education requirements of home health aides. Where once they required 40 hours of classroom training…they now require a disgraceful zero! It is now up to the ethical standards of each agency to provide their clients with competent caregivers who create safe and secure environments for those entrusted to their care. This is a responsibility Redi-Nurse takes very seriously…our high standards of practice guarantee it!

 

At Redi-Nurse, we only hire caregivers who have a minimum of 40 hours of formal classroom education. We also require every home health aide to take 32 hours of additional training during their first year of employment.
